> The Employee Experience Specialist will plan and execute global employee events, recognition programs, swag operations, and recurring engagement initiatives. The role requires at least 3 years of hands-on event experience, strong organizational skills, vendor coordination, and comfort building programs in an ambiguous, fast-growing environment.

## Job Description

## Responsibilities

- Plan and execute global signature events, including company anniversaries, holiday parties, and other company-wide gatherings, across 13+ offices.
- Coordinate on-the-ground event execution in New York, including vendor management, audiovisual checks, and real-time problem solving.
- Manage employee recognition and milestone programs, including birthdays, work anniversaries, milestone gifting, and Harvey Honors nominations, logistics, and fulfillment.
- Help launch and operate a self-serve swag store, including new-hire kits and branded employee gear.
- Coordinate Harvey Hangouts, including facilitators, budgets, participation tracking, venue booking, and U.S. event execution.
- Maintain the company-wide events calendar and establish event themes, timing, and guidelines for offices.
- Manage RSVPs, dietary and accessibility requirements, contracts, invoices, shipping, budgets, and variance tracking.
- Gather feedback through surveys, pulse checks, and focus groups to improve employee experience programs.
- Develop new processes and programs, propose ideas, and test approaches to create high-touch, personalized experiences.
